The Auld Triangle Bed & Breakfast - Loughrea
53.19762, -8.56971The Auld Triangle Bed & Breakfast Loughrea offers 8 rooms, situated nearly 5 minutes' walk from Lough Rea. This bed & breakfast features Wi-Fi in the rooms.
Location
Located nearly 5 minutes' walk from Loughrea Cathedral, the accommodation is within convenient reach of Saint Brendan's Cathedral. The 3-star hotel is a mere 600 metres from Loughrea Golf Club and 49 km from Ennis. At this property you'll be extremely close to Lough Rea Lake.
There is Loughrea bus stop close to The Auld Triangle Bed & Breakfast, it's nearly a 5-minute drive away.
Rooms
The rooms are equipped with tea and coffee making equipment, along with a flat-screen TV with satellite channels for guests' comfort. Some rooms include a private bathroom.
Eat & Drink
Breakfast is offered in the restaurant every morning. This Loughrea hotel has the garden bar with karaoke and free Wi-Fi. Sizzler's treats guests with Irish dishes and is a mere 300 metres away.
Leisure & Business
The Auld Triangle Bed & Breakfast also features live performances and karaoke. The on-site activities include hiking, horseback riding, and fishing services.
